Cathay Pacific cyber attack more severe than originally reported

Hong Kong-based Cathay Pacific Airways Ltd. said that the attack that saw 9.4 million customers' data stolen earlier this year was much worse than it originally acknowledged, The Star reported. At first it said the attack was just “suspicious activity,” but now the company has said that the data was stolen during a sustained and repeated attack on the airline's computer network between March and May. The hackers stole customers' data including names, nationalities, dates of birth, telephone numbers, emails, addresses, passport numbers and Hong Kong identity card numbers among other details.
